CNC Aluminum – A Overview to Materials and Methods
CNC machining of metal has become an vital process for producers across diverse industries. This guide explores the substances commonly used, spanning from 6061 to 7075, each offering unique properties regarding strength and machinability. Typical processes include accurate milling using programmed machines , allowing for the creation of complex parts with high precision. Knowing the certain features of the metal grade and opting for the appropriate cutting technique is crucial to achieving intended results and reducing waste .
Aluminum CNC Machines: Choosing the Right Equipment
Selecting the appropriate machine for machining aluminum parts requires detailed evaluation. Factors to examine include the kind of aluminum being utilized , the scale of the workpieces, and your resources. Different aluminum CNC machines provide distinct capabilities; for example , the small mill might be adequate for intricate engraving, while an larger advanced machine is required for elaborate shapes and high-volume manufacturing . Ultimately , researching different options and speaking with experts is vital to reach an informed decision .

CNC Machinery for Light Metal: Efficiency and Productivity
Utilizing automated equipment for aluminum processing delivers substantial performance improvements compared to manual methods. The exactness realized through automated milling reduces material loss and allows for the production of complex components with consistent quality. Efficiency is further boosted through minimal setup durations and the ability to execute several items unattendedly. Furthermore, CNC processing often requires fewer personnel, decreasing employee costs.
